About the Item

Reminiscent of the classic Windsor bench, this model is the Danish interpretation of the style. This two-seater bench blends high functionality, good quality natural materials, and subtle colours with simple lines, elegance and excellent craftsmanship. Models like this are often referred to as sofa benches, as they can serve as both, just as well in a hallway as in a living or bedroom. In the vein of Danish Modernism, this bench has a clear structure, with straight lines and softened edges. The emphasis is on the oak structure, which is firm, sturdy, but also light in its appearance. The spindles comprising the back are especially distinctive, and enhance the airiness of the design. What made – and still makes - this type of bench so popular is probably above all, the stylish shape and the simple functionality. The proportions of the construction are well-thought-out and designed perfectly to serve its function whilst adding a warm and cosy look to any interior. The cosiness is further enhanced by the stylish upholstered seat and back cushions, the former in a rectangular, and the latter in a round shape. From the handcrafted oak frame to the wooden spindles and tapered legs, the design talent is obvious. The natural beauty of the oak structure and its versatile grain is beautifully displayed throughout this bench, especially in the backrest, while the round, “floating” pillows cleverly break the mostly straight lines and further highlight the barred-back. Clever and high-quality, this Danish-made mid-century sofa bench is a Scandinavian staple, perfect to bring understated modernity to any space. Condition: In good vintage condition.
